# Gas prices rise to UAH 44.90/liter: what changed at Ukrainian gas stations on August 28, 2026

![Driver refuels a car at a Ukrainian gas station amid gas price hike to 44.90 UAH per liter](https://xab.info/media/2026/08/28/tseny-na-azs-28-avgusta-2026-gaz-podorozhal/tseny-na-azs-28-avgusta-2026-gaz-podorozhal-1.webp)

## 🎯 Key Points

- OKKO raised the price of liquefied gas by UAH 1.00/liter — to UAH 44.90/liter, making it the most expensive among major operators
- Gas at WOG costs UAH 44.50/liter, at SOCAR — UAH 43.90/liter, at Ukrnafta — UAH 42.90/liter
- For the second day in a row, A-98 (Energy) gasoline is unavailable at Ukrnafta; the day before it cost UAH 85.90/liter
- Prices for A-95, A-100, and diesel (standard and premium) at OKKO, WOG, SOCAR, and Ukrnafta did not change

The fuel market in Ukraine on August 28, 2026 saw a targeted yet symbolic change: the day's main event was the price increase of liquefied petroleum gas (LPG) in one of the country's largest chains. According to gas station price monitoring, OKKO's offer rose by UAH 1.00/liter — from UAH 43.90 to UAH 44.90/liter — making gas in this chain the most expensive among the country's major operators. The remaining items on the price lists — gasoline and diesel — stayed at their previous levels in the main chains.

### Gas at OKKO becomes the most expensive

The one-hryvnia-per-liter increase at OKKO moved the chain to the top of the ranking by autogas cost. For comparison: at WOG stations liquefied gas is offered at UAH 44.50/liter, in the SOCAR chain — at UAH 43.90/liter, and at the state-owned Ukrnafta — at UAH 42.90/liter. Thus, the price spread for gas among the largest operators is about two hryvnias per liter, and it is OKKO that now sets the upper boundary of this range.

### Shortage of A-98 gasoline at Ukrnafta

In parallel with the rise in gas prices, the state-owned Ukrnafta has been completely out of A-98 (Energy) gasoline for the second day in a row, the day before it was offered at UAH 85.90/liter. The disappearance of a premium gasoline grade from the assortment of one of the largest chains is a notable signal for owners of the corresponding vehicles and an additional factor affecting the perception of fuel availability in the market.

### Gasoline and diesel unchanged

The rest of the price lists show stability: prices for A-95 and A-100 gasoline grades, as well as for all types of diesel fuel — both standard and premium — at OKKO, WOG, SOCAR, and Ukrnafta stations as of Friday, August 28, remained the same. This means that the day's price increase is narrow in scope and affects only liquefied gas in a single chain.

### Contradictory data

There is a discrepancy between sources in assessing diesel fuel dynamics. In the primary monitoring (RBC-Ukraine) as of August 28, diesel of all types at OKKO, WOG, SOCAR, and Ukrnafta is listed as unchanged. At the same time, in Gazeta.ua's review for the same period, the headline and framing of the material feature the claim of a price increase for diesel and autogas. The difference may be due to one source recording prices strictly across four major chains on a single date, while the other generalizes changes across the market as a whole, including regional or earlier adjustments. Readers should note that as of August 28, 2026, diesel officially did not change price in the four main chains, while gas rose in price only at OKKO.
